Transaction 62832882722274905261a655de918a773d8576b106c9563c227b88056ee323d7
1 Input
1 Output
-
62832882722274905261a655de918a773d8576b106c9563c227b88056ee323d7:0
- value
- 1595513
- script pubkey
- OP_0 OP_PUSHBYTES_32 5596b768d86b536051ea1cd14f9337cac44028fd8d53d300a6fcaee89b48b1a2
- address
- bc1q2kttw6xcddfkq502rng5lyehetzyq28a34faxq9xljhw3x6gkx3qsvgqwc